At Ridge and Partners, we are proud to have one of the largest teams of Chartered Surveyors in the property sector, operating from regional offices across the UK. Our depth of experience, specialist expertise and strong local knowledge enable us to support clients at every stage of the property lifecycle, from acquisition and ownership through to development and disposal.
